Denise Jacquet (née Jeffress) is Gilbert Jacquet's mother, and the widow of the late Yves Jacquet. She is an elder, and wears a blue dress. She keeps close tabs on her son and his personal life.
Her mother was Nicole Jeffress and her father was Sabastian Jeffress. Their family owns a bakery that she presumably started with her husband, but since his death, her son, Gilbert Jacquet, is running the business.
She has a decent amount of Cooking skill, but not quite enough to be able to make cheesecake. She also has a Sales talent badge. It's presumed that she sold the food while her husband made it. Now that he's gone, her part in the business is up to the player.

Note
She has no memory of her husband's death. In fact, when first played, she even has a fear of catching him cheating, which is impossible considering he's deceased.
